Before anything else, what is production planning anyway?
To put it simply, production planning is the core of the process of manufacturing. It involves organizing the resources – both materials and manpower, managing production time, and then finally having the products packaged and delivered. It’s a complex and essential process that basically powers all companies in the field of retail.

Forecast And Take Full Advantage Of Your Business Data
Forecasting is the process of predicting the number of possible orders that your business will take in within a set time period. This is one of the most important parts of production planning as it can essentially set the pace for how you can go about the planning stage itself.
This can be done through the use of analytics tools, as well as by studying the data that your business has produced over a year’s worth of production. Aside from predicting the number of orders that your business can possibly get, you should also look into whether your production line is capable of meeting the demand as well.
Ideally, you should do forecasting at the start of every month. To execute this you can utilize demand forecasting software which will give you a better idea of how you can plan and schedule the production of your goods for the next following weeks. Forecasting is a technique that should be done by all businesses and its benefits are certainly worth all the trouble.
Always Do Regular Inventory Checks
One part of production planning that a lot of business owners tend to overlook is inventory maintenance. This part of the process is more essential for some. Particularly – for businesses that are in the field of food production or just in any business that handles perishable goods.
Overstocking and understocking your inventory for production are both bad. Overstocking can result in the degradation of the quality of your raw goods. In the case of food, it will cause the items to spoil long before you are able to use them for production which is a huge waste of your money.
Understanding on the other hand can result in your business not being able to meet demands on time due to a lack of materials to create your products with. If not being unable to meet your orders, understocking can also result in your business lagging behind when it comes to orders.
It’s best that you do regular inventory checks for your business. With the help of the data you get from forecasting, you should always make sure that there’s enough – and then some, in your inventory for the production of goods. The better handled this is, the better it’s going to be for your production planning.

Study Your Supply Chain
Your supply chain will include all of the manufacturers, suppliers, distributors, storage facilities, and customers that are a part of your business. Studying the supply chain and understanding all aspects of it is the key to properly planning and scheduling your production.
In most cases, it would be best to focus more on knowing the suppliers of your raw goods and the distributors of your final product. By doing this, you’re securing the start and end-stage of your production which can effectively help you ramp up production to new levels.
Standardize Work And Schedule
The overall production process can become a lot harder if your workers aren’t following set standards when it comes to production. They must be following clear guidelines of what quality of work they should give and at what amount of time it takes to finish that kind of work.
By standardizing your procedures and schedules, the entire production force will be more in tune with the process itself. It will be a lot easier for them to deliver the right quality of goods on the right schedule. Of course, standardizing operations is easier said than done.
A good way to create a set standard for the production team is to give them the right training. Guide them towards being able to meet your demands and then give them constant reminders of what these are. An employee handbook on operations and schedule is always a good refresher.
Commit Only To What You Can Handle
It can be tempting to add more orders than what your business is capable of. After all, this is still revenue on your end. However, it’s a big mistake to over commit to things as you will most likely end up just disappointing your clientele instead. As a general rule of thumb, you should never get more than what you know you can handle.
There are times when it will be okay for you to expand the orders you get but that comes after proper forecasting and assessment. Expanding your production goals is, of course, the main goal of your business but rushing to it is definitely a bad idea. It’s still better to focus on quality and being able to deliver your current orders.
Before you add more orders to your production line, make sure to properly assess if your inventory and your production team are enough to meet the demands without having to compromise the quality of your products. Always keep in mind that progress takes time.
